Equestrian Statue c. 150 M E of Newby Hall North Yorkshire, England, UK
Quick Facts on Equestrian Statue c. 150 M E of Newby Hall
click to edit
Listed Building Description
Text courtesy of Historic England. © Crown Copyright, reprinted under the Open Government License.